+ ### 2. Feature File Generation (.feature)
62
+
63
+ **File Naming:** `{fileName}.feature` in the nested module directory.
64
+
65
+ #### Execution Tag Decision Logic
66
+
67
+ **CRITICAL: Determine the execution tag BEFORE generating the feature file.**
68
+
69
+ Three execution modes:
70
+
71
+ - `@serial-execution` — forces sequential (workers: 1, browser reused across scenarios). Required when scenarios share state.
72
+ - **No tag (default)** — runs in `main-e2e` project with `fullyParallel: true`. Scenarios run in parallel.
73
+
74
+ **`@serial-execution` Detection Algorithm:**
75
+
76
+ ```
77
+ 1. Scan all scenarios in the feature file
78
+ 2. For each SharedGenerated field name:
79
+ - Track where it appears with <gen_test_data> (GENERATE — writes to cache)
80
+ - Track where it appears with <from_test_data> (READ — reads from cache)
81
+ 3. If a field has <gen_test_data> in Scenario A AND <from_test_data> in a DIFFERENT Scenario B
82
+ → @serial-execution REQUIRED (B depends on A's generated data)
83
+ 4. If all <gen_test_data> and <from_test_data> for a field are in the SAME scenario
84
+ → No serial needed (data self-contained within one scenario)
85
+ 5. If scenarios rely on UI state from previous scenarios
86
+ (dropdown selections, modal open/closed, row selected, tab active, navigation position)
87
+ → @serial-execution REQUIRED
88
+ 6. If scenarios only READ predata from a precondition (via I load predata from) and don't write back
89
+ → No serial needed (parallel OK)
90
+ ```
91
+
92
+ **Data Table Placeholders:**
93
+
94
+ | Placeholder | Used in | Meaning |
95
+ | ------------------ | ------------------------------------------ | ---------------------------------------------- |
96
+ | `<gen_test_data>` | **Form fill** steps (When I fill...) | Generate a new faker value and cache it |
97
+ | `<from_test_data>` | **Assertion** steps (Then I should see...) | Read the previously generated value from cache |
98
+
99
+ **Workflow Consumer Features:**
100
+
101
+ - `@0-Precondition`: always `@serial-execution` (creates data)
102
+ - Consumer features (`@1-`, `@2-`, etc.): only `@serial-execution` if their own scenarios share state. If they only read predata independently, they run parallel (default).
103
+
104
+ #### @cross-feature-data Tag for Cross-Feature Workflows
105
+
106
+ **Add @cross-feature-data ONLY to features that WRITE shared data.**
107
+
108
+ | Scenario | Requires Tag | Reason |
109
+ | --------------------------------------- | ------------ | --------------------------------------------------------------------- |
110
+ | Single feature file | NO | Data persists in featureDataCache within same feature |
111
+ | Precondition feature (data creator) | YES | Writes data that consumers need after worker restarts |
112
+ | Consumer feature (`@workflow-consumer`) | NO | Reads predata via `I load predata from` — gets own hierarchical scope |
113
+ | Independent feature files | NO | Each generates its own data |
114
+
115
+ **Decision Algorithm:**
116
+
117
+ ```
118
+ 1. Is this feature part of a multi-file workflow?
119
+ 2. Does this feature CREATE data that other features need?
120
+ 3. If YES → Add @cross-feature-data (this is the precondition feature)
121
+ 4. If NO (feature only READS shared data) → Use @workflow-consumer tag instead
122
+ ```
123

+ #### Cache Key Auto-Derivation
184
+
185
+ **Cache keys (`featureKey`) are auto-derived at runtime — do NOT hardcode them.**
186
+
187
+ The Before hook calls `extractModuleName(featureUri)` → sets `page.featureKey` automatically:
188
+
189
+ ```
190
+ @Workflows/@WorkflowName/@1-Step/... → featureKey = "workflowname"
191
+ @Modules/@ModuleName/... → featureKey = "modulename"
192
+ ```
193
+
194
+ **Rules:**
195
+
196
+ - New workflow (default): Do NOT set `page.featureKey` — auto-derived
197
+ - Consumer features: Do NOT set — `I load predata from` uses `scopeName` as key
198
+ - Multi-variant: Explicitly set only when same module has multiple data variants needing separate cache partitions
199
+
200
+ #### Data Creation Tags (@prerequisite, @data-creator, @setup)
201
+
202
+ These tags signal global hooks to **skip data restoration** for scenarios generating new data.
203
+
204
+ | Tag | When to Use |
205
+ | --------------- | ----------------------------------------------- |
206
+ | `@prerequisite` | Scenario creates data needed by later scenarios |
207
+ | `@data-creator` | Scenario generates new test data |
208
+ | `@setup` | Scenario configures system state |
209
+
210
+ System detects any tag containing "prerequisite", "data-creator", or "setup" keywords.
211
+
212
+ #### Gherkin Structure with 3-Column Data Table
213
+
214
+ **Navigation Rules:**
215

+ ### 3. Data Table Format (3-Column Structure)
246
+
247
+ **MANDATORY: All data tables MUST use 3 columns.**
248
+
249
+ ```gherkin
250
+ | Field Name | Value | Type |
251
+ | {name} | {value} | {valueType} |
252
+ ```
253
+
254
+ #### Column Definitions
255
+
256
+ | Column | Purpose | Examples |
257
+ | ---------- |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- | --------------------------------------------- |
258
+ | Field Name | Human-readable field identifier (maps to UI label or testData property) | `User Name`, `Email`, `Status` |
259
+ | Value | The value to use, `<gen_test_data>` (generate), or `<from_test_data>` (read) | `John`, `<gen_test_data>`, `<from_test_data>` |
260
+ | Type | How the value should be processed | `Static`, `SharedGenerated`, `Dynamic` |
261
+
262
+ #### Type Decision Guide
263
+
264
+ | Type | When to Use | Value in Fill Steps | Value in Assert Steps |
265
+ | ----------------- | -------------------------------------- | ------------------- | --------------------- |
266
+ | `Static` | Hardcoded/known values | Actual value | Actual value |
267
+ | `SharedGenerated` | Generated data reused across scenarios | `<gen_test_data>` | `<from_test_data>` |
268
+ | `Dynamic` | Generated data used only once | `<gen_test_data>` | `<from_test_data>` |
269
+
270
+ **Decision Logic:**
271
+
272
+ 1. Is the value known before test runs? → `Static`
273
+ 2. Is the value generated AND reused across scenarios? → `SharedGenerated`
274
+ 3. Is the value generated but only used once? → `Dynamic`
275

+ #### Import Depth Calculation
324
+
325
+ ```
326
+ Directory depth below playwright-bdd/ → "../" count
327
+ 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────
328
+ @Modules/@Auth/ → ../../../../ (depth 2 → 4 levels up)
329
+ @Modules/@Auth/@Login/ → ../../../../../ (depth 3 → 5 levels up)
330
+ @Workflows/@Flow/@0-Precondition/ → ../../../../../ (depth 3 → 5 levels up)
331
+ shared/ → ../../../ (depth 1 → 3 levels up)
332
+ ```
333
+
334
+ **Formula:** `"../" repeated (depth + 2) times` then `playwright/fixtures.js`
335
